Address 85.909156 DOGE

D7XAZbjWfa2jndPBzBaMNpn5U4TeQdptYC

Confirmed

Total Received85.909156 DOGE
Total Sent0 DOGE
Final Balance85.909156 DOGE
No. Transactions1

Transactions

D7XAZbjWfa2jndPBzBaMNpn5U4TeQdptYC85.909156 DOGE ×
Fee: 1 DOGE
4830997 Confirmations85.909156 DOGE